Testing the caregiver stress model with the primary caregivers of schizophrenic patients
Konağ, Özlem; Bozo Özen, Özlem; Department of Psychology (2011)
The aim of this study was to examine the relationship between the stressors of caregiving for a schizophrenic patient and related outcomes. The Caregiver Stress Model was used as the conceptual framework for the current study. The sample of the study was composed of 98 Turkish caregivers of schizophrenic patients who were treated at psychiatry clinics of hospitals in Ankara.
